The content level of meaning refers to the explicit information conveyed in a message, focusing on the actual words, phrases, and ideas presented. It encompasses the literal interpretation of the content without delving into underlying emotions, implications, or context. This level is crucial for understanding the basic facts and concepts being communicated, serving as the foundation for deeper analysis or interpretation.

Interpersonal communication occurs at what 2 levels?

Interpersonal communication occurs at two levels: the content level and the relational level. The content level refers to the actual information being conveyed, such as facts or opinions. In contrast, the relational level encompasses the emotional and social dynamics between the communicators, including their attitudes, feelings, and the nature of their relationship. Both levels interact to shape the overall meaning and effectiveness of the communication.

What does 'content level' mean in elements of communication?

Content is the actual meaning of the words you speak. Relationship information is the signals you give when communicating, or nonverbal cues. These can be eye contact, vocal tone, pitch, volume, facial expressions, and hand gestures. Relationship information strongly influences how people interpret content information.
